Tasting Notes
Mid red colour. Blackberry, cherry fruit and rich toasty oak. Trivento is named for the three winds – the Polar, Zonda and Sudestada – that meet and collide in the Andes. Founded in 1996, Trivento has 1,344 hectares of vineyards planted in Mendoza. The Argentinian winery is owned by Chile’s Concha y Toro, the largest producer and exporter of wine in Latin America

Pairings
Enjoyable on its own and delicious with stir-fried and roast pork and chicken dishes (Tandoori too). Beef and steak. And braised and roast duck, and lamb dishes. Pairs very well also with braised doufu and mushroom dishes
